After eight years behind bars, Gypsy Rose Blanchard was released. A victim of Munchausen by proxy, Gypsy, now 32, was sentenced to 10 years in prison in 2016 after she pleaded guilty to murder for her role in the killing of her mother, Clauddine “Dee Dee” Blanchard. Godejohn was found guilty of first-degree murder in 2018 and was sentenced to life in prison. Gypsy has stated it was only after Dee Dee's death that she realized the extent of her mother's deception. While Gypsy had known she could walk and eat regular food, she had believed she had leukemia. Today Gypsy is healthy.

Gypsy Rose Blanchard is born healthy. July 27, 1991: Gypsy Rose Blanchard is born in Golden Meadow, Louisiana, per People. Her parents, Clauddine “Dee Dee” Blanchard and Rod Blanchard, separate shortly before her birth. During the first few years of her life, Gypsy was growing like a normal child. Dr. Beckerman was Gypsy’s main doctor along with Dr. Steele. Both doctors worked for Children’s Mercy Hospital of Missouri. Dr. Beckerman was Gypsy’s doctor her entire life. In fact, after leaving LA to go to MO he still held his medical license in LA and practiced there so he saw Gypsy this whole time.

After a brief trial in November 2018, Godejohn, who had committed the attack on Blanchard, was convicted of first-degree murder. He was sentenced to life in prison without the possibility of parole.
